Succumbing to Peer Pressure and its lessons for me… Last year, I went to Ada, for the first time I might add, with Marcel Desailly, we had closed a great deal and went to celebrate. Now this Ashanti boy doesnt play with the Ocean and I have never been in the Ocean, Atlantic OR Pacific..but, at Ada, even though I firmly told all I didnt want to go on any speed boat or jet ski or anything on the water, coz, homey dont play that, well, I thought, I succumbed to peer pressure…come on, dont be a woss, its only water, even if u fall, the life jacket wont allow u to go down, come on Reks… so after a lot more of this, not just from Marcel, but also from the fine accompanying tiins, what did i do against MY wish?? strap a life vest on, listened to Marcel as he gave me quick familiarization instructions on what to do and voila, the Kobolor was on water, and ON a jet ski, for the first time!! Chale, after about 2 minutes, I felt comfortable and even started yiiing some styles, abi, people dey watch now, including the fine accompanying tiins, giving me fans so the fool I was went even faster, with more swerves and styles….I must say, I DID enjoy it and it WAS fun, well, till I quickly woke up from my slumber and started to think about where I was AND what I was doing!!! My heart started pounding and I had to revisit my 100 meter ways to calm myself totally down, while I steered right back on shore and jumped off, thank God nothing happened and Im ok today. I have gone on, foolishly and succumbed to more different types of peer pressure in other areas oo, hmm….this beast called Peer Pressure, nawaa oo but in Gods name, i REFUSE YOU, NO MORE!!
